Crown Castle Business Overview & Revenue Model

Company DescriptionCrown Castle owns, operates and leases more than 40,000 cell towers and approximately 80,000 route miles of fiber supporting small cells and fiber solutions across every major U.S. market. This nationwide portfolio of communications infrastructure connects cities and communities to essential data, technology and wireless service - bringing information, ideas and innovations to the people and businesses that need them. For more information on Crown Castle, please visit www.crowncastle.com.
How the Company Makes MoneyCrown Castle makes money by leasing space on its communication infrastructure assets, such as cell towers, small cells, and fiber networks, to wireless carriers and other customers. The company's primary revenue stream is generated through long-term leasing agreements that provide predictable and recurring cash flows. Crown Castle's business model involves acquiring or constructing infrastructure and then leasing it to multiple tenants, which maximizes the utilization of its assets and increases profitability. Additionally, Crown Castle benefits from strategic partnerships with major wireless carriers, which help to secure long-term contracts and expand its customer base. The company's revenue is also positively influenced by the growing demand for wireless data and the expansion of 5G networks, which drive the need for enhanced infrastructure.

Chart InsightsCrown Castle's strategic pivot is evident as it prepares to divest its Fiber segment, focusing on its core Towers business. Despite recent revenue declines in Towers, the company anticipates 4.5% organic growth in 2025, driven by wireless demand. The Fiber segment's sale will enable debt reduction and a $3 billion share buyback, enhancing shareholder value. However, challenges like Sprint churn and a $5 billion goodwill impairment highlight potential risks. The company is committed to maintaining an investment-grade credit rating, aiming for a leverage ratio between 6 and 6.5 times.

Company Guidance
During the Q1 2025 Crown Castle earnings call, the company provided guidance for the full fiscal year, emphasizing a stable outlook despite ongoing transformations. Notably, Crown Castle anticipates 4.5% organic growth excluding Sprint cancellations, with an adjusted EBITDA of approximately $2.8 billion and AFFO of about $1.8 billion. The company plans to maintain its investment-grade credit rating with a leverage target of 6 to 6.5 times EBITDA. Upon completing the sale of its fiber and small cell businesses, expected in the first half of 2026, Crown Castle aims to use approximately $6 billion of cash proceeds to repay debt and intends to implement a $3 billion share repurchase program. Additionally, the company forecasts $250 million of free cash flow from discontinued operations for the full year 2025, with first-quarter free cash flow at $53 million or $75 million excluding working capital changes. The annualized dividend per share is set to reduce to $4.25 starting in Q2 2025.

Crown Castle Sells Fiber Segment for $8.5 Billion
Positive
Mar 13, 2025

On March 13, 2025, Crown Castle announced the sale of its Fiber segment to EQT and Zayo for $8.5 billion, marking the conclusion of a strategic review. This move positions Crown Castle as the only pure-play, publicly-traded U.S. tower company, allowing it to focus on enhancing shareholder value through increased capital efficiency and a new capital allocation framework, including a $3.0 billion share repurchase program. The transaction is expected to close in the first half of 2026, with proceeds aimed at repaying debt and funding share repurchases, maintaining an investment-grade credit rating.
